Paz Castillo is one of the 21 municipalities (municipios) that makes up the Venezuelan state of Miranda, named after poet and diplomat Fernando Paz Castillo and, according to a 2007 population estimate by the National Institute of Statistics of Venezuela, the municipality has a population of 111,335. The town of Santa Lucía is the shire town of the Paz Castillo Municipality.

Demographics

The Paz Castillo Municipality, according to a 2007 population estimate by the National Institute of Statistics of Venezuela, has a population of 111,335 (up from 90,778 in 2000). This amounts to 3.9% of the state's population. The municipality's population density is 272.88 inhabitants per square kilometre (706.8/sq mi).

Government

The mayor of the Paz Castillo Municipality is Elio Serrano, re-elected on October 31, 2004 with 57% of the vote. The municipality is divided into one parishes; (Santa Lucía).
